YouGov poll reveals UK adults are seeking innovative, digital payment experiences from their banks
- New research showcases a list of innovative ways we'd like better protection against fraud and a more active role in controlling our payment cards· Switching cards on and off for better fraud controls, quickly reactivating blocked cards and mobile app based self-service is the future
London, UK, July 16,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- UK adults are ready for real-time interaction with their banks. The results of a recent YouGov survey, on behalf of Ondot, revealed today that online security and fraud prevention comes top in what Brits think banks should guarantee, with 60% wanting 'peace of mind' when using cards online. The survey also discovered that consumers are keen to play a much more proactive role in managing their personal finances.
New ways of managing their card services before, during and after a payment; how, when and where cards are used and the ability switch your card 'on' and 'off' to create extra vigilance against fraud - are all important to today's card user.
The omnibus study from YouGov on behalf of Ondot, creators of an award-winning payment card management & control mobile app, found that 3 in 10 people (30%) reported being frustrated about having card transactions being declined without notification. The same number of people (30%) also said they were frustrated by transactions being declined without any prior notification - a huge hindrance in today's 'always-on', digital world. Furthermore, almost a fifth (18%) resent having to wait for blocked cards to be replaced.
Although UK banks have come some way in recent years, new innovations in other countries have shown that cardholders prefer mobile app-based self-service over the traditional call centre methods of customer service. Almost a third (31%) of those surveyed do not like calling bank call centres.
Cardholders also indicated that they simply want their cards to work when they most need them to. Just under half (49%) of all the respondents are looking for their banks to alert them before a card is declined and more than a quarter (27%) want transaction alerts to be displayed in real time. In addition to this, 22% want the ability to set their own transaction limits from their mobile phone app - a level of card control that is now commonplace in many countries, but presently almost unknown in the UK.
When travelling abroad, there was also a widespread desire for automating travel notifications with 30% of those surveyed preferring a mobile app to set controls for when and where they want their cards to work.

The survey was commissioned by Ondot, a global leader in powering mobile card management services. All figures, unless otherwise stated, are from YouGov Plc. Total sample size was 1,997 adults Fieldwork was undertaken between; 10th-11th May 2018. The survey was carried out online. The figures have been weighted and are representative of all UK adults (aged 18+).
